If you want to make a living from your art, you should be familiar with this.
1,000 True Fans: Artists can make a living by connecting with 1,000 true fans who spend $100/year on their creations. No need for runaway blockbuster success. Thanks, internet!
The Problem With 1,000 True Fans: But really, who’s going to spend $100 a year every year even on a favorite artist? And even if they did, how much of that money goes to the artist in practice?
5000 Fans: You can also do it with 5,000 fans who spend $20/year on you. And 5,000 still isn’t that many.
The Reality of Depending on True Fans: But it’s still pretty tricky to find and keep that many true fans.
The Case Against 1000 True Fans: Plus (as of 2008) not many people seem to be doing this successfully.
Write. Publish. Repeat.: But (as of 2014) these guys are and they can help you, too.
